php中怎么进行图片左右排版
-
在PHP中,可以使用CSS来实现图片的左右排版。具体的步骤如下:
1. 创建一个包含图片的HTML元素,可以使用`
`标签。例如:
“`html
“`2. 使用CSS来控制图片的排版。可以通过将图片元素包裹在一个容器元素中,然后使用浮动属性来实现图片的左右排版。例如:
“`html
“`
“`css
.image-container {
float: left; /* 左浮动 */
margin-right: 10px; /* 可选,设置图片间的间距 */
}
“`3. 重复上述步骤以添加更多的图片。
下面是一个完整的示例代码:
“`html
“`通过上述步骤,可以在PHP中实现图片的左右排版。通过调整CSS样式,还可以实现更多的排版效果。
2年前 -
在PHP中,可以使用HTML和CSS来进行图片的左右排版。以下是使用PHP代码和样式来实现图片左右排版的步骤:
1. 编写HTML结构
首先,在PHP文件中编写HTML结构,包含图片元素和相应的样式类名。以下是一个例子:
“`

“`
2. 添加CSS样式
接下来,在PHP文件中添加CSS样式来控制图片的左右排版。以下是一个例子:
“`“`
3. 动态生成图片路径
如果你想动态生成图片路径,在PHP中可以使用数据库或者文件系统来存储图片路径,并使用循环语句来生成HTML结构。以下是一个例子:
“`
‘;
foreach($images as $image) {
echo ‘‘;
}
echo ‘‘;
?>
“`4. 使用Bootstrap网格系统
如果你想更加灵活地进行图片排版,可以结合使用PHP和Bootstrap网格系统。以下是一个例子:
“`
‘;
for($i=0; $i‘;
echo ‘‘;
if($i+1 < count($images)) { echo '‘;
}
echo ‘‘;
}
echo ‘
‘;
?>
“`
这将在每一行中创建两列,每列包含一个图片。如果图片数量不是偶数,最后一行的第二列将被自动填充空白。
5. 使用CSS Grid布局
除了使用Bootstrap网格系统,还可以使用CSS Grid布局来进行图片排版。以下是一个例子:
“`
‘;
foreach($images as $image) {
echo ‘‘;
}
echo ‘
‘;
?>
“`
以上代码将创建一个有两列的网格布局,并设置每个单元格之间的间隔为10像素。图片将自动填充到每个单元格中,并根据单元格的大小进行适应。
通过以上步骤,你可以在PHP中实现图片的左右排版。根据需求选择适合的方法,并根据具体情况调整样式。